About HTS 7117.90.10.00
HTS code 7117.90.10.00 classifies imports of: Necklaces, valued not over 30 cents per dozen, composed wholly of plastic shapes mounted on fiber string. This line sits within Chapter 71 (Natural or cultured pearls, precious or semi-precious stones, precious metals, metals clad with precious metal, and articles thereof; imitation jewellery; coin), Section XIV (Natural or Cultured Pearls, Precious Stones, Precious Metals), and is catalogued as a tariff line in the USITC 2026 Basic Edition. Duty is calculated against units of quantity: doz.. A footnote applies to this classification: See 9903.88.15.
The general (MFN / Column 1 General) rate for HTS 7117.90.10.00 is Free, which applies to most trading partners of the United States. No special preferential rate is listed for this line, so FTA origin alone will not reduce the general duty. The Column 2 rate of Free applies to imports from non-MFN countries such as Cuba and North Korea, a much higher historical "full" tariff. Because the general rate is Free, most imports under this code enter the US without duty, though anti-dumping, countervailing, or Section 301 tariffs can still apply depending on country of origin.
Footnotes: See 9903.88.15. Beyond the published rate, importers should check for Section 201 safeguards, Section 301 China tariffs, and any active AD/CVD orders that can materially change the real landed cost.
